How It Translates to Real Embroidery Projects

I tested Brochure Cosmos Flower Watercolor SVG on three real-world items: a linen tea towel, a lightweight cotton tote bag, and a mid-weight unstructured cap. On the towel, the design held beautifully—its watercolor softness translated into delicate satin stitch petals and airy running-stitch stems. Customers notice that kind of subtlety. A buyer picking up a kitchen towel at a craft fair doesn’t want “loud”; they want *intention*. This design delivers quiet confidence.

On the tote, I resized it slightly (keeping proportions intact) and used a medium-weight cutaway stabilizer. The result? Crisp, clean outlines without stiffness—no crunchy corners or thread piling. That’s critical for custom apparel and small shop product longevity. For the cap, I scaled down further and omitted the most delicate inner details—those fine tendrils near the center didn’t translate cleanly on curved, stretchy fabric. That’s not a flaw in the design; it’s a cue. Brochure Cosmos Flower Watercolor SVG shines brightest where fabric lies flat and breathes: tea towels, pillow covers, nursery wall hangings, holiday embroidery on quilted baby blankets, and personalized gifts like embroidered napkins or keepsake sachets.

Practical Notes Every Embroidery Designer Should Check

Before committing Brochure Cosmos Flower Watercolor SVG to your next project, do these five things:

  1. Test on scrap fabric first—especially if you’re adapting it from the included EPS or PNG files into a native embroidery file format;
  2. Review stitch density—lighter fills work best here; avoid overloading with dense satin stitch unless you’re aiming for intentional texture;
  3. Confirm hoop size compatibility—measure the outer frame dimensions before resizing;
  4. Inspect small details in black-and-white mockups—watercolor softness can disappear on dark backgrounds without thoughtful thread contrast;
  5. Use proper stabilizer—a medium-weight tear-away works well for cottons and linens; switch to cutaway for knits or lightweight synthetics.

Also: since this falls under Print Templates and Graphics, verify licensing terms before selling finished embroidered items or bundling the digital embroidery file in a commercial pack. The description says it’s editable and includes PNG and EPS—but those aren’t embroidery-native formats. You’ll need to digitize it properly or source a pre-digitized version if you lack vector-to-embroidery workflow experience.
